[A]n English person aged 55–64 years who gets infected with SARS-CoV-2 faces a fatality risk that is more than 200 times higher than the annual risk of dying in a fatal car accident. Assessing the Age Specificity of Infection Fatality Rates for COVID-19: Systematic Review, Meta-Analysis, and Public Policy Implications https://www.medrxiv.org/content/10.1101/2020.07.23.20160895v...

The US has a mortality rate from car accidents per capita of 0.01%/year(1). The CDC's best guess infection fatality rate estimate(2) for the 20-49 age group is 0.02%/infection.

With a conservative herd immunity threshold of 50%, that'd put an uncontrolled COVID-19 pandemic and random car accidents about equal for that age group. For the 50-69 age group, the CDC estimates a 0.5% IFR, so COVID-19 would be 25x higher mortality than random car crashes.

1) https://en.wikipedia.org/wiki/List_of_countries_by_traffic-r... 2) https://www.cdc.gov/coronavirus/2019-ncov/hcp/planning-scena...

This is trivially disproven by the excess mortality figures from earlier in the year.

By the start of the Summer the UK had around 60,000 excess deaths above the five year median - which included at least one fairly severe flu season.

Later in the Summer when lockdown was still in place and/or infection rates were still very controlled, the number of excess deaths dipped slightly below the median - as you would expect it to, given that people weren't commuting and there were far fewer road accidents.

The figures also disprove the usual talking point that other deaths had increased dramatically because hospital care and chronic medical attention were hard to access. There were certainly some extra deaths, but not on the scale of COVID itself.

Unless you're going to claim that some other lethal illness was stalking the land and no one had noticed, COVID is the only remotely plausible explanation for those excess deaths.

I was quite amused early on when people were talking about how brave truck drivers were for risking a COVID-19 infection. The per-year-worked fatal injury rate for truck drivers(1) is 0.024%. Meanwhile, a COVID-19 infection for the 20-49 age group has just a 0.02% fatality rate. Logging is even worse, at 0.14%/year-worked.

More than just risk adverse, I think a lot of people don't understand how risky life in general is.
